Tool does not start:
.
Check that there is proper
contact between the Accu A 12
(Art. No. 2109), or the Accu-
Pack AP 12 (Art.-No. 2110),
and the Hedge Trimmer.
.
Check that the contacts of the
Accu A 12, or the Accu-Pack
AP 12, and the contacts of the
Hedge Trimmer are clean and
hence conductive. Clean off
any dirt using a clean cloth.
.
Check that the Accu A 12,
or the Accu-Pack AP 12,
is fully charged and ready for
operation.

7.1 Maintenance and care
Repairs must only be carried
out by GARDENA Service
Centres, or dealers authorised
by GARDENA.
A
The accu must be re-
leased from the tool for
cleaning and performing main-
tenance work, as well as for
storage of the tool.
The Hedge Trimmer blades
should be cleaned after each
use and lubricated with an oil
of low viscosity (e.g. spray-oil).
Never clean the tool with
running water, in particular
a high pressure water jet.
7.2 Safe storage (fig. K / L)
Proceed as follows for safe
storage, protection of the trimmer
blades, as well as to transport
the Hedge Trimmer safely:
1. Slide the blade sheath sup-
plied
0
over the cutting blade
8
of the Telescopic Hedge
Trimmer (fig. K).
2. Return the telescopic handle /
grip to the preferred position
§
as shown in figure L (arrow
must point to the position
number).
3. Press and hold the adjusting
button
6
while retracting the
telescopic handle to its limit-
ing stop (fig. F).
4. Press and hold the round ad-
justing button
9
while folding
down the trimming blade
8
into the parking position P
(fig. L) – arrow must point to P.
Please store the Hedge Trim-
mer in a dry frost free place
out of the reach of children.
